S&P 500   3,629.65 (-0.16%)
DOW   29,872.47 (-0.58%)
S&P 500   3,629.65 (-0.16%)
DOW   29,872.47 (-0.58%)
S&P 500   3,629.65 (-0.16%)
DOW   29,872.47 (-0.58%)
S&P 500   3,629.65 (-0.16%)
DOW   29,872.47 (-0.58%)
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Red HatIHS MarkitPinterestTwitterThe Trade Desk
SymbolNYSE:RHTNYSE:INFONYSE:PINSNYSE:TWTRNASDAQ:TTD
Price Information
Current Price$187.70$92.30$67.42$46.43$862.27
52 Week RangeN/ABuyBuyHoldHold
Beat the Market™ Rank
Overall Score1.31.81.21.31.8
Analysis Score0.01.42.32.12.2
Community Score3.42.32.42.13.4
Dividend Score0.01.70.00.00.0
Ownership Score1.71.70.81.71.7
Earnings & Valuation Score1.31.90.60.61.9
Analyst Ratings
Consensus RecommendationN/ABuyBuyHoldHold
Consensus Price TargetN/A$80.82$56.69$39.86$564.50
% Upside from Price TargetN/A-12.43% downside-15.91% downside-14.16% downside-34.53% downside
Trade Information
Market Cap$33.43 billion$36.77 billion$41.67 billion$36.93 billion$40.50 billion
Beta0.450.981.720.812.44
Average Volume1,591,6762,339,37915,892,91620,558,1021,658,436
Sales & Book Value
Annual Revenue$3.36 billion$4.41 billion$1.14 billion$3.46 billion$661.06 million
Price / Sales9.948.3336.4610.6761.26
Cashflow$3.63 per share$3.81 per shareN/A$2.79 per share$3.99 per share
Price / Cash51.7524.22N/A16.62216.32
Book Value$9.13 per share$20.99 per share$3.55 per share$11.21 per share$13.47 per share
Price / Book20.564.4018.994.1464.01
Profitability
Net Income$433.99 million$502.70 million$-1,361,370,000.00$1.47 billion$108.32 million
EPS$2.79$2.09($3.24)$1.99$2.27
Trailing P/E Ratio67.2840.31N/AN/A347.69
Forward P/E Ratio56.7135.10N/A107.98406.73
P/E Growth3.983.22N/AN/A17.52
Net Margins13.26%21.45%-32.88%-32.54%17.57%
Return on Equity (ROE)36.67%11.07%-20.50%-12.17%18.10%
Return on Assets (ROA)10.59%5.72%-17.42%-8.11%6.91%
Dividend
Annual PayoutN/A$0.68N/AN/AN/A
Dividend YieldN/A0.74%N/AN/AN/A
Three-Year Dividend GrowthN/AN/AN/AN/AN/A
Payout RatioN/A32.54%N/AN/AN/A
Years of Consecutive Dividend GrowthN/AN/AN/AN/AN/A
Debt
Debt-to-Equity Ratio0.11%0.55%N/A0.45%0.19%
Current Ratio1.23%0.67%11.75%10.10%2.04%
Quick Ratio1.23%0.67%11.75%10.10%2.04%
Ownership Information
Institutional Ownership Percentage85.75%88.40%54.51%71.92%71.70%
Insider Ownership Percentage0.69%0.75%N/A2.64%13.12%
Miscellaneous
Employees13,36015,5002,2174,9001,310
Shares Outstanding178.09 million398.36 million618.07 million795.35 million46.96 million
Next Earnings DateN/A1/12/2021 (Estimated)2/4/2021 (Estimated)2/4/2021 (Estimated)2/25/2021 (Estimated)
OptionableOptionableOptionableNot Opt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.